This study was motivated by the low ability of elementary school students in writing descriptive texts. The purpose of this study was to determine the effect of the Project Based Learning model on the descriptive text writing ability of fourth grade students at UPTD SDN 241 Inpres Perumnas Tumalia. This research employed an experimental method a One Group Pretest-Posttest Design. The research subjects consisted of 16 students of class IV B. Data were collected through descriptive text writing test administered before the treatment (pretest) and after treatment (posttest). The data were analyzed using descriptive and inferential statistical analysis with the assistance of SPSS software. The results showed that there was an improvement in students’ descriptive text writing ability after the implementation of the Project Based Learning model. This was indicated by the average posttest score of 58,89 which was categorized as poor, while the average posttest score of 80,86 was categorized as good. The hypothesis testing using the Paired Sample t-Test showed a significance value (Sig. 2-tailed) of 0,000, which was lower than the significance level of 0,05 (0,000 < 0,05). Therefore, it can be concluded that the Project Based Learning model has a significant effect on the descriptive text writing ability of fourth grade students at UPTD SDN 241 Inpres Perumnas Tumalia.
